Sea turtle conservation center gets funding boost

The Navarre Beach Area Chamber of Commerce Foundation presents a $1,500 check to the Navarre Beach Sea Turtle Conservation Center. Pictured, from left, are Mike Sandler, of the Navarre Chamber Foundation, and Cinnamon Holderman, of the conservation center, with Gigi, the blind loggerhead sea turtle, in background. Sea World placed Gigi at the center after an exhaustive search for her new permanent home. [Special to the Press Gazette]
